Colors from Mongolia
EXTENDED THROUGH LABOR DAY WEEKEND
gallery hours (Tuesday to Saturday, noon - 4 PM),
SomArts Gallery will be open on Sunday, September 3 from noon until 4 pm
and Monday, September 4 from noon until 6 pm.


COLORS FROM MONGOLIA, the first exhibition of contemporary Mongolian art ever in the United States, will be extended through the Labor Day weekend. The acclaimed exhibition with over sixty works, both painting and sculpture, by twenty of the most important artists in Mongolia,


Artist Dorjjadambin Erdembileg, visiting from Mongolia, will be honored at a special closing reception on Labor Day, Monday, September 4 from 4 – 6 PM. The reception will feature entertainment, refreshments and Mongolian foods.

This exhibition displays the works of twenty artists. There are 82 works of art (several of which are displayed here), including oil paintings, zurags (painting with thangka and Persian miniature inspiration), eight bronze and wood sculptures and a prize-winning leather and cord sculpture.The oils vary in size from eight inches by six inches to five feet by six feet. Subject matter encompasses Mongolian folklore, landscape and the culture's ancient themes.
